Tile Floor Installation in Longmont, CO
Tile floor installation services involve placing durable, attractive tiles on interior or exterior surfaces such as k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and patios. These projects typically include preparing the subfloor, measuring and cutting tiles to fit specific spaces, and applying grout and sealant for a finished look. Homeowners often request this service when renovating a space, upgrading worn flooring, or adding decorative tile accents to enhance the overall aesthetic and functionality of their property.
Before requesting tile floor installation, property owners usually want to understand the types of tiles available, including ceramic, porcelain, stone, or glass options, and how each suits their specific needs and style preferences. It’s also helpful to consider the scope of the project, such as the size of the area, surface preparation requirements, and any special design elements. Clarifying these details ensures the project aligns with the desired outcome and helps in planning for a successful installation.

Tile Floor Installation Questions
What types of tile are suitable for floor installation? Porcelain, ceramic, and natural stone tiles are common choices for durable and attractive flooring options in homes and businesses.
How should existing flooring be prepared before tile installation? The surface should be clean, level, and free of debris to ensure proper adhesion and a smooth finish.
Can tile flooring be installed over existing surfaces? Yes, tile can often be installed over existing floors if the surface is stable and suitable for tiling.
What are common areas for tile floor installation? Kitchen, bathroom, entryways, and laundry rooms are typical spaces where tile flooring is installed for durability and style.
